COMPUTERWORLD has a story on p.70 of the 10/20/97 issue which reports that UCLA Medical Center is using the Ancor GigWorks Fibre Channel Switch to reduce access
times for critcal X-ray images from 90 seconds to 8 seconds. Article also mentions that Dataquest predicts that by the year 2000 half of all multiuser storage will be attached to the host via Fibre Channel technology. >>>>
